Book Overview

The book ""Growth Of The Spirit Of Christianity V2: From The First Century To The Dawn Of The Lutheran Era (1877)"" by George Matheson is a comprehensive account of the development of Christianity from the first century to the beginning of the Lutheran era. The author provides a detailed analysis of the various factors that contributed to the growth of Christianity during this period, including the teachings of Jesus Christ, the spread of the gospel, and the work of the apostles and early church fathers.The book is divided into several chapters, each of which focuses on a specific aspect of the growth of Christianity. The author explores the role of the Roman Empire in the spread of Christianity, the impact of the Reformation on the church, and the emergence of new religious movements during the medieval period.Matheson's writing is clear and concise, making the book accessible to readers of all levels. He draws on a wide range of sources, including historical documents and theological treatises, to provide a comprehensive overview of the growth of Christianity during this important period in history.Overall, ""Growth Of The Spirit Of Christianity V2: From The First Century To The Dawn Of The Lutheran Era (1877)"" is an informative and engaging read that will appeal to anyone interested in the history of Christianity.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
